A young journalist, Anoushka Gupta, who writes for Los Angeles Time High School Insider, attended Algalita’s recent 3-day event: the Youth Innovation Forum on Plastic Pollution. Her account of the event reveals a unique perspective of the Forum:

“Algalita, a local anti-plastic pollution non-profit, hosted their second annual Youth Innovation Forum at Cal State Long Beach from Aug. 2-4. There were 82 registered attendees who were selected after proving their knowledge and interest in environmental issues through an online application. The goal of the forum was to “empower a new generation of critical thinkers who will shift the broken systems that have caused the plastic pollution crisis,” said Algalita Education Director Katie Allen…”
